We spend so much time thinking about what happens TO us.

But what about what happens AFTER us? πŸ’™

When someone dies, two things happen at once:

βœ”οΈ The emotional loss
βœ”οΈ The financial reality

And here's what most people don't realize…

The bills don't stop. πŸ’°

The mortgage doesn't pause. 🏑

The kids still need food, clothes, school, activities, stability. πŸ‘¨β€πŸ‘©β€πŸ‘§β€πŸ‘¦

Your loved ones will already be grieving.

Why would we ever want them to also be scrambling? πŸ˜”

That's what coverage is really about.

Not a number that sounds big.

A number that actually WORKS. ✨

Here's a simple way to think about it:

πŸ“Š Take your annual income
πŸ“Š Multiply it by the number of years until your youngest graduates
πŸ“Š Add any debt you'd want paid off (house, student loans, etc.)

That's your baseline.

Because life insurance isn't just about final expenses.

It's about making sure the people you love can keep living the life you built for them. πŸ’›

Their world will change forever emotionally.

But financially? That part doesn't have to fall apart too. πŸ›‘οΈ

Most people know what a good interest rate is when they're buying a house.

But they forget to ask the same question about their own money.

πŸ’‘ Here's the reality:

Interest rates work both ways.

When you borrow, you want low.
When you save or grow wealth, you want high.

But most people only think about one side.

They'll negotiate hard for a 3% car loan (good move πŸ‘).

Then leave $50,000 sitting in a savings account earning 0.8%.

And call it "safe." 😬

The Rule of 72 makes this crystal clear:

Take any interest rate.
Divide it into 72.
That's how many years it takes for your money to double.

So if your savings account is earning 1%?
72 ÷ 1 = 72 years to double. 😳

If your 401(k) is averaging 4.5%?
72 Γ· 4.5 = 16 years to double.

If you move into a strategy earning 8%?
72 Γ· 8 = 9 years to double. πŸ’°

Same money. Different timeline. Completely different outcome.

We spend so much time worrying about interest rates when we owe something…

But not nearly enough time asking where our own wealth is actually growing. πŸ€”

The math doesn't lie.

And once you see it, you can't unsee it. ✨
